Prologue

Since the defeat of the Eclipse and the terrifying ancient entity known as Hades, the great city of Meridian, the heart of the Carja kingdom, was gradually regaining its splendor and a climate of peace and security. The Carja, helped by their Oseram allies, worked hard to restore the damage caused during the battle, much remained to be done but nothing could dampen the determination of those who had been able to overcome and find hope again.

On this peaceful and mild night, under a sky devoid of clouds and displaying its ocean of stars, the large market square of Meridian, always crowded with people during the day, was just as crowded this evening, although the stalls were closed and traders had stopped selling for today. The reason for such a gathering was something other than shopping.

In the center of the sparse space of the square was placed a group composed of several men and women, both Carja and also some Noras. This group of nomadic bards had stopped at the royal capital to share their songs and entertain the inhabitants. The men in the group sat on boxes and played various instruments, such as flutes, a lyre, a bowed fiddle, a lute, and drums, playing a melody that was slow but very captivating and catchy. At the same time, three beautiful women, three Noras, dressed in traditional dresses of their tribe, stood side by side and sang in perfect unison with their harmonized voices. Another woman, Carja, with dark skin and very light clothing, performed a supple and impressive dance with hoops that she had ignited and which she manipulated with absolute dexterity, performing figures and acrobatics with the fire.

_"All alone she rides

Where people fear to go

Like a flame in the night

Hunting down her foes

Bandits in their camps

Machines in the lands

Nothing is a pain

For the one born of the mountain

Ooooh Flame Hair

Where are you now?

Ooooh Flame Hair

To you we all bow..."

Citizens of the city, men, women, children, families, couples, singles, all gathered and listened with interest to the song which resonated in the market square, all as if hypnotized by the dance of the flames. Sitting in front of their parents, the children admired, their mouths smiling, their eyes sparkling with fascination and reverie. This song, these words, everyone knew what they meant, or rather, who they were talking about.

The one nicknamed Flame Hair had many other nicknames. The savior of Meridian. The Machine Tamer. The one born from the Mountain. But her real name was just as well known to everyone: Aloy.

Having become a true living legend in the eyes of the tribes, everyone was wondering where Aloy was now. After defeating the monstrous entity Hades and saving Meridian, the fiery-haired huntress left, no one knew where, and since then, she has not been seen again. New rumors had surfaced, some saying that her task having been accomplished she had returned to the heart of the mountain where she was born. Others believed that Aloy was now in lands too far away to be accessible. But amid all these rumors and ideas, there were very few who knew the truth. And among them was Erend. The Oseram and captain of the king's vanguard, was among the closest friends of the huntress Aloy. Standing back, leaning against the wall of a house and with his arms crossed, Erend watched the spectacle continue, smiling to see good humor and smiles once again returning to this city that he loved as if he were born there.

True to his position as captain of the guard and protector of King Avad, Erend could not, however, prevent his thoughts from asking the same question as everyone else: where was Aloy? He was worried about her, like any good friend he was. However, he knew Aloy well enough to know that she was resourceful and knew how to defend herself in the wild lands. It was reassured by this fact that Erend left the market square, accompanied by other guards, to return to the palace of the Sun King. Although the political affairs of the court did not fascinate him, Erend had to stay with Avad and support him in these times of renewal but nevertheless still marked by the attack of the Eclipse. Disturbing rumors of surviving groups of the sect had spread but nothing could be confirmed for the moment. Furthermore, following the departure of Aloy who had politely refused the king's request, Avad despaired of ever being able to find a queen, not only to ensure the future of the line of monarchs of Meridian but also to finally be able to love. Erend did not know much about it but was ready to support his king as he had always done. Selections would soon be organized by the king in order to finally find a wife. Meanwhile, as he returned to the palace, Erend took one last look towards the full moon that lit up the city this night and showed a slight smile.

_"Good night Aloy... I hope you find what you are looking for." he said softly for his friend, wherever she might be.
